SPICY CRAB CAKES WITH LEMON AIOLI SAUCE



Spicy Crab Cakes with Lemon Aioli Sauce image

Provided by Patrick and Gina Neely :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 55m

Yield 4 to 5 servings

Number Of Ingredients 22

2 tablespoons butter
1 shallot, chopped fine
1 clove garlic, minced
1/4 cup finely chopped red pepper
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up Dijon mustard
1/2 teaspoon lemon zest
1 teaspoon crab boil seasoning
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ley leaves
1 cup plain panko bread crumbs
1 large egg
Hot sauce, to taste
1 pound lump crabmeat, picked over to remove cartilage and shell fragments
1/2 cup peanut oil
Lemon Aioli, recipe follows
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1 clove garlic, minced
1 tablespoon chopped chives
3 tablespoons lemon juice
1/2 teaspoon lemon zest
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Heat a medium size pan over medium heat. Add the butter. Once melted add the shallot, 1 clove of garlic and red pepper. Lightly saute until tender, about 3 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Remove from heat and allow to cool.
  • In a medium bowl, mix together m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on zest, crab boil seasoning, fresh parsley, 1/2 cup of the panko and egg. Mix in cooked vegetables, hot sauce, and salt and pepper, to taste. Add crabmeat and stir well.
  • Form crab cakes using about 2 tablespoons of crab mixture for each cake.. Flatten until they're about 3/4 inches high. Dip the cakes into the remaining panko.
  • Add oil to a large skillet over high heat. Add crab cakes and saute, flipping once, until golden brown and crisp, about 5 to 6 minutes per side. Serve with Lemon Aioli.
  • In a medium bowl, mix all the ingredients together.

SPICY THAI CRAB CAKES WITH LEMON AND CORIANDER



Spicy Thai Crab Cakes With Lemon And Coriander image

Provided by Molly O'Neill

Categories     appetizer

Time 20m

Yield Twelve serv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 pound lump crab meat, picked over for shells
2 cups cooked Basmati rice, cold
2 jalapenos, seeded and minced
1 tablespoon grated lemon zest
1/4 cup chopped fresh basil
3 tablespoons chopped fresh mint
2 teaspoons kosher salt
Freshly ground pepper to taste
2 eggs, beaten
1/4 cup dry bread crumbs
About 2 tablespoons olive oil

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, gently combine the crab meat, rice, jalapenos, lemon zest, basil and mint. Carefully stir in the salt, pepper, eggs and bread crumbs, breaking up the crab meat as little as possible. Using 1 tablespoon of the mixture at a time, press into cakes that are a scant 2 inches in diameter.
  • Heat 1 tablespoon of oil in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Working in batches, cook the crab cakes until nicely browned and firm, about 1 1/2 minutes per side. Add more oil to the skillet as needed between batches. Serve hot.

CRAB CAKES WITH CHESAPEAKE BAY MAYO



Crab Cakes with Chesapeake Bay Mayo image

I placed my personal stamp on my Aunt Ellie's crab cake recipe by changing up some of her ingredients. They're served with a tart and tangy creamy sauce. You can serve them on an appetizer spread or as a terrific first-course at a formal dinner.-Michelle Critchell, Moon, Virginia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 30m

Yield 16 appetizers.

Number Of Ingredients 17

1/2 cup sour cream
1/2 cup mayonnaise
2 tablespoons sweet pickle relish
1 tablespoon spicy brown mustard
1/4 teaspoon seafood seasoning
CRAB CAKES:
1 large egg, beaten
1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/4 cup seasoned bread crumbs
1/4 cup mayonnaise
2 tablespoons finely chopped onion
1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ley
1 tablespoon spicy brown mustard
1/2 teaspoon seafood seasoning
1/8 teaspoon pepper
3 cans (6 ounces each) lump crabmeat, drained
1/4 cup canola oil

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the first five ingredients. Cover and chill until serving. For crab cakes, in a large bowl, combine the egg, cheese, bread crumbs, mayonnaise, onion, parsley, mustard, seafood seasoning and pepper. Fold in crab.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es., With floured hands, shape mixture by 2 tablespoonfuls into 1/2-in.-thick patties. In a large skillet over medium heat, cook crab cakes in oil in batches for 3-4 minutes on each side or until golden brown. Serve with sauce.

CRAB CAKES WITH RED CHILI MAYO



Crab Cakes with Red Chili Mayo image

This is one of the most popular appetizers I make and is lovely for a party. The spicy mayo is a perfect accent to the crab cakes. -Tiffany Anderson-Taylor, Gulfport, Florida

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Appetizers

Time 45m

Yield 2 dozen (1 cup sauce).

Number Of Ingredients 10

1-1/3 cups mayonnaise
2 tablespoons Thai chili sauce
2 teaspoons lemon juice, divided
1/4 cup each finely chopped celery, red onion and sweet red pepper
1 jalapeno pepper, seeded and finely chopped
4 tablespoons olive oil, divided
1/2 cup soft bread crumbs
1 egg, lightly beaten
1 pound fresh crabmeat
1/4 cup all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, chili sauce and 1-1/4 teaspoons lemon juice. Set aside., In a small skillet, saute the celery, onion, red pepper and jalapeno in 1 tablespoon oil until tender. Transfer to a large bowl; stir in the bread crumbs, egg, 1/2 cup reserved mayonnaise mixture and remaining lemon juice. Fold in crab.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ours. Cover and refrigerate remaining mayonnaise mixture for sauce., Place flour in a shallow bowl. Drop crab mixture by 2 tablespoonfuls into flour. Gently coat and shape into a 1/2-in.-thick patty. Repeat with remaining mixture. , In a large skillet over medium-high heat, cook patties in remaining oil in batches for 3-4 minutes on each side or until golden brown. Serve with reserved sauce.

CRAB CAKES WITH SPICY PEPPER MAYONNAISE



Crab Cakes With Spicy Pepper Mayonnaise image

I got the original recipe from Cooking Light, and spiced it up a bit with jalapeno peppers,,,,,excellent crab cake with very little binder and lots of crab meat!! Since I am from South Carolina and have lived in the low country, I am very picky about my crab cakes.... Wine note: The sweet flavor of crab is lovely with a crisp, dry white wine. One of my favorites is the inexpensive Marques de Caceres white Rioja

Provided by Dbuoy

Categories     Crab

Time 1h2m

Yield 1 cake,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 18

1 red bell pepper
1 jalapeno pepper (vein and seeds removed)
1/3 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ise
1 garlic clove
1/3 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ise
1/4 cup minced red onion
1/4 cup minced red bell pepper
1 minced jalapeno pepper (vein and seeds removed)
2 tablespoons minced celery
1 1/2 teaspoons fresh lemon juice
1 egg white, lightly beaten
1 lb lump crabmeat (shell and pieces removed)
1 1/4 cups panko breadcrumbs, divided
2 tablespoons butter, divided
10 cups trimmed watercress
1 lemon, juice of
1 tablespoon olive oil
6 lemon wedges

Steps:

  • Preheat broiler:.
  • To prepare mayonnaise, cut bell pepper and one jalapeno in half lengthwise; discard seeds and membranes. Place both pepper halves, skin sides up, on a foil lined baking sheet; flatten with hand. Broil 12 minutes or until blackened. Place in a zip-top plastic bag; seal. Let stand 10 minutes. Peel peppers. Place peppers, 1/3 cup mayonnaise, and garlic in a food processor. Process until smooth; transfer to a bowl, and chill.
  • To prepare crab cakes, combine 1/3 cup mayonnaise and next 7 ingredients (through crab) and 3/4 cup panko in a large bowl; stir until well combined. Form into 6 patties; dredge patties in remaining 1/2 cup panko. Heat 1 Tbs butter in a large n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Add 3 patties to pan; cook 10 minutes or until lightly browned and cooked through, turning once. Remove from pan, and keep warm. Repeat procedure with remaining butter and patties. Serve cakes with watercress tossed with juice of 1 lemon and 1 Tbs olive oil, and spicy pepper mayonnaise. Garnish with lemon wedges.
